A little helpful thingy i wrote up for finding your Wii Friend code:

Wii Friend Code:

- On the Wii Main Screen, Go into "Wii Message Board" (Bottom right hand corner)

- Click on "Create Message" (Bottom left hand corner, rightmost icon)

- Click on "Address Book"

- On the main page it will say "This Consoles Wii Number:"

And theres your Wii Friend Code, which will be 16 digits.

(example: xxxx-xxxx-xxxx-xxxx)
